Anne Hathaway Wore Louis Vuitton To ‘The Odyssey’ Paris Premiere
Following two softer, lighter looks in London, Anne Hathaway arrived at the Paris premiere of The Odyssey held at the Grand Rex Cinema this evening wearing a custom Louis Vuitton gown inspired by the brand’s Fall 2026 collection.

While brown and leather wouldn’t have been my choices for Anne, this look completely won me over.
The rich tone gave the gown a warmth that felt elegant instead of Fall-heavy, and the softer silhouette was perfectly suited to this chapter of the press tour. The brown palette and flowing silhouette gave the look a Mother Earth, goddess-like quality that felt perfectly in tune with the mythology at the heart of this press tour.
I know many of you have said you’ve preferred this tour to The Devil Wears Prada 2 press tour, and I have to agree.

Granted, that tour revolved entirely around fashion, so the style narrative was naturally stronger. But these simpler silhouettes, and relaxed styling feel much closer to Anne’s personal aesthetic than the character-driven wardrobe of TDWP2.
Even factoring in her maternity style, this feels like a more authentic reflection of who she is on the red carpet.
Finished with Bvlgari jewellery, softly waved hair and understated makeup, Anne closed out the women’s fashion parade in Paris on a beautifully elegant note.
Stylist: Erin Walsh.
